Transaction 46137736af813e744e8977a02c4194ea561a99c69758e687f6df24050352038c

1 Input
2 Outputs
  • 46137736af813e744e8977a02c4194ea561a99c69758e687f6df24050352038c:0
  • value  61032566
    address  34SKGWP7V3BVNLy2TjKiW5M7smnJPdPBvs
  • 46137736af813e744e8977a02c4194ea561a99c69758e687f6df24050352038c:1
  • value  20833
    address  18DbpHH4Yfpas8TfYUxgxtTqht8iVW6YYT